>discern forestwalker's boon
Many a ranger has ventured beyond the bounds of civilization only to find themselves facing wild beasts defending their territory or hunting for food.

The Forestwalker's Boon spell masks a ranger's natural scent with a pheromone that attempts to calm all but the most aggressive or cunning wild

animals.

This is a battle spell, intended to be prepared quickly and cast on a single target while in battle. It can be cast without a target. It requires a

minimum of fifteen mana streams, and can expand to a maximum of one hundred mana streams woven into it.

To begin to be able to cast this spell, you will need to reach the rank of an experienced practitioner. By the time you have mastered this spell, you

will be ranked as a master in your abilities as a caster. It requires the Warding skill to cast effectively.

Before you can learn this spell, you must know Instinct. It will also cost two spell slots.

You think you could weave at most 36 mana streams into this spell.
